    Asheville Regional Airport (IATA: AVL, ICAO: KAVL, FAA LID: AVL) is a Class C airport near Interstate 26 and the town of Fletcher, North Carolina, 9 miles (14 km) south of downtown Asheville. It is owned by the Greater Asheville Regional Airport Authority. [ 3 ]

    Ashe County Airport covers an area of 106 acres (43 ha) at an elevation of 3,178 feet (969 m) above mean sea level.It has one runway designated 10/28 with an asphalt surface measuring 5001 by 75 feet (1,524 x 23 m).
